Key Responsibilities

  • •Apply Systems Thinking to complex system challenges, eliciting, analyzing, and managing stakeholder requirements so systems engineering artefacts satisfy needs.
  • •Lead and manage delivery of on-going contracted workstreams, delivering tailored systems engineering services across the Asset Management Service Hubs.
  • •Execute systems development strategies across the lifecycle, including qualification plus integration, verification, and validation activities.
  • •Identify emergent properties, perform trade-offs/optimisation, and conduct risk management and verification activities for system realisation.
  • •Use Model Based Systems Engineering tools (e.g., Enterprise Architect) to capture system definition and mentor junior engineers with secondary line management responsibility.

Key Requirements

  • •Understand engineering principles and apply systems thinking to complex problems using appropriate systems engineering standards (e.g., ISO 15288).
  • •Demonstrate experience in requirements management and configuration management for large-scale complex system designs across lifecycle models (e.g., V model, Waterfall, Agile) using tools such as JIRA.
  • •Use high-level design methodologies (e.g., UAF, NAF, TOGAF, SysML, UML) and contemporary concepts/technologies such as MBSE, digital twins, autonomous systems, AR/VR, AI/ML, and IoT.
  • •Have degree-level qualification in Systems Engineering or a related discipline and be working toward Chartered Engineer (CEng) status via a relevant professional body.
  • •Mentor and support junior engineers, with secondary line management responsibility.
